Direct consignment: origin permitted if transport is direct or transit meets strict geographic and non trade conditions. Direct consignment occurs where goods are transported without passing through non Party territory, or where transit through intermediate countries is permitted only if the transit entry is justified by geography or transport requirements, the goods do not enter trade or consumption there, and no operations occur there other than unloading, reloading or measures to keep the goods in good condition.
